Description of problem:
In nova/conf/libvirt.py there is:
cfg.StrOpt('rng_dev_path',
help='A path to a device that will be used as source of '
'entropy on the host. Permitted options are: '
'/dev/random or /dev/hwrng'),
This note about devices is outdated.
Since libvirt 1.3.4, any path is permitted:
https://libvirt.org/formatdomain.html#elementsRng
And in particular /dev/urandom *is* a valid choice, and indeed a good
default choice, since /dev/random is quite limited and easily blocks.
